Snap has also published concrete details for its Spectacles hardware platform. Its official technical overview describes a stereo waveguide display with a 46-degree diagonal field of view and 37 pixels per degree, plus automatic tinting lenses and dynamic display brightness. The same overview identifies full hand tracking, voice recognition, stereo speakers, microphones, cameras, sensors, Wi-Fi, Bluetooth, and GPS/GNSS. Those details show a system designed for spatial, on-the-go computing rather than a passive screen.

The platform is not positioned as an enclosed virtual-reality experience. It is built around blending digital and physical environments, which is the key requirement for a person who wants to stay engaged with surroundings. Current Spectacles information also states that the glasses are standalone and untethered, reinforcing the hands-free model.

Buyer Considerations

Start with the job you want the glasses to do. SPECS are most compelling if you want contextual information, AR interaction, first-person capture, and a more natural way to share moments. They are a less suitable mental model if what you really want is a large private movie screen or an all-day substitute for a laptop monitor. A see-through wearable display prioritizes presence and spatial context.

Next, plan for availability. Because Snap is signaling a 2026 consumer debut, it is sensible to follow official announcements before making a budget or timing decision. Do not assume final consumer specifications, pricing, regional availability, prescription options, or supported experiences until Snap confirms them.

Comfort, battery life, privacy expectations, and app ecosystem also deserve attention with any wearable technology. Think about when you would wear the glasses, what information you would want in view, and how often you would create or share content. Frequently Asked Questions

Are SPECS a replacement for my phone?

SPECS are better understood as a wearable layer for selected tasks, not a complete phone replacement. Their value is in putting relevant information, AR experiences, and capture tools in view while your hands and attention remain available.

Can SPECS help me stay aware of my surroundings?

Yes. The see-through display concept is designed to keep the physical environment visible while digital content is overlaid on it. That is a central advantage for people who do not want to disappear into an enclosed headset or keep looking down at a phone.

What can I use a wearable display like SPECS for?

The intended use cases include navigation, live translation, location-based AR, and first-person content creation and sharing through Snapchat. The best use cases are ones where information benefits from appearing in context rather than on a separate handheld screen.
